cut the top of the water bottle off just to the point of where the hard plastic ends but it is still narrow and cut off the bottom of the bottle. use tape or a ziptie to attach the narrow top end of the bottle to your feedneck and pour the paint directly in through the big hole in the bottom of the bottle. you can expect 30+ bsp, a quick clean, screwless assembly, and an anti jam that we at aquafina like to call SqueezeTheBottle 2.1. :dodgy:

But really this will work well enough for a week or so to just shoot in your backyard
(a pod with a funnel of sorts is an atlernate but you cant really fill it)
